Illinois State University has been the primary host venue since 1977, and as the event has grown, additional venues including Kingsley Junior High School, Normal West High School, and Normal Community High School have joined. SOILL always requests male and female slots in swimming, track & field, bowling and bocce these are the most popular sports for both genders and most age groups. Athletics and swimming became official Special Olympics Illinois sports in 1968, artistic gymnastics in 1975, soccer in 1977, powerlifting in 1986, rhythmic gymnastics in 1996, bocce in 1997 and Unified bocce in 2002.
